Course Content

• Fundamentals of Metallurgy and Heat Treatment
• Phase Transformations in Metals and Alloys
• Heat Treatment Processes: Annealing, Normalizing, Hardening, Tempering
• Case Hardening Techniques: Carburizing, Nitriding, Induction Hardening
• Heat Treatment Equipment and Process Control (including pyrometry and atmosphere control)
• Material Testing and Quality Control in Heat Treatment (including hardness testing and microstructure analysis)
• Failure Analysis of Heat Treated Components
• Advanced Heat Treatment Processes: Austempering, Martempering
• Heat Treatment of Specific Metal Alloys (e.g., Steels, Aluminum Alloys, Titanium Alloys)
• Safety and Environmental Considerations in Heat Treatment

Career Role Description
Heat Treatment Engineer (Metals Processing) Design, implement, and optimize heat treatment processes for diverse metal alloys. Requires advanced knowledge of metallurgy and process control.
Metallurgist (Heat Treatment Specialist) Analyze metal properties, ensuring quality control throughout the heat treatment cycle. Expert understanding of material science is crucial.
Quality Control Inspector (Heat Treatment) Inspect heat-treated components, ensuring compliance with specifications and industry standards. Strong attention to detail is essential.
